What is the primary flavor profile of "szechuan peppercorns," and how are they used in cooking?

    Szechuan peppercorns have a unique citrusy, floral flavor with a famous tingling, numbing sensation called má. They aren’t spicy like chili; instead, they create a buzzing feeling on the tongue that enhances heat from other spices. In cooking, they’re used whole, crushed, or roasted in dishes like mapo tofu, hot pot, chili oil, stir-fries, and spice mixes. Their aroma lifts the dish without overwhelming it.     Szechuan peppercorns are a unique spice from the Sichuan province known for their distinctive flavor profile, which includes a citrusy, slightly lemony taste and a numbing sensation on the palate. Unlike black pepper, they do not add heat but rather create a tingling sensation that enhances the overall flavor of dishes. They are often used in Sichuan cuisine in combination with chili peppers to create a complex, spicy, and numbing flavor in dishes like Kung Pao Chicken and Mapo Tofu.
